Key Features to Look For
When you’re shopping for a lightweight yoga mat, keep these important features in mind:
- Portability: This is the big one! A lightweight mat should be easy to fold or roll up without taking up too much space. Look for mats that come with a carrying strap or bag.
- Grip: Even though it’s light, your mat needs to keep you from slipping. Good grip prevents injuries and helps you hold poses longer. Test the grip by trying to slide your hand across the surface.
- Thickness: Lightweight mats are often thinner than their heavier counterparts. A common thickness is around 1/8 inch (3mm) to 1/4 inch (6mm). While thinner mats are lighter, they might offer less cushioning.
- Durability: A good mat should last. Check for strong materials that resist tearing or wearing out quickly.
- Easy to Clean: You’ll want a mat that you can wipe down easily after practice.
Important Materials
The material of your yoga mat greatly affects its weight, grip, and feel. Here are some common ones:
- TPE (Thermoplastic Elastomer): This is a popular choice for lightweight mats. TPE is a synthetic rubber that is eco-friendly, recyclable, and often latex-free. It offers good grip and cushioning.
- Natural Rubber: Natural rubber provides excellent grip and is biodegradable. However, some natural rubber mats can be a bit heavier. If you’re looking for lightweight, check the specific product details.
- P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ride): PVC mats are known for their durability and grip. However, they are not as eco-friendly as TPE or natural rubber. Some PVC mats can be quite heavy, so ensure you’re looking at lightweight options if this is your choice.
- Microfiber: Some travel mats have a microfiber top layer. This material is super absorbent, which can improve grip when you sweat. The backing is usually made of rubber for stability.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Several things can make a lightweight yoga mat better or not as good:
- Improved Quality:
- Closed-cell construction: This means the mat’s surface is sealed. It prevents sweat and dirt from soaking in, making it more hygienic and easier to clean.
- Textured surface: A surface with a pattern or raised bumps provides better traction.
- High-density foam: Even in a thin mat, dense foam offers better support and comfort.
- Reduced Quality:
- Slippery surface: If the mat feels slick, especially when you start to sweat, it’s a sign of poor grip.
- Cracking or peeling: Thin or cheap materials can start to break down over time.
- Strong chemical smell: Some mats, especially PVC ones, can have a strong odor that doesn’t go away.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: What is the main benefit of a lightweight yoga mat?
A: The main benefit is that it’s easy to carry around. You can take it anywhere without it feeling heavy or bulky.
Q: Are lightweight yoga mats less durable?
A: Not always. Many lightweight mats are made from durable materials like TPE that can last a long time. Quality depends on the materials used and how it’s made.
Q: How thick should a lightweight yoga mat be?
A: Lightweight mats are usually thinner, often between 1/8 inch (3mm) and 1/4 inch (6mm). This keeps them light but might mean less cushioning.
Q: Will a lightweight mat provide enough cushioning?
A: It depends on the mat. Thinner mats offer less cushioning. If you need more support for your joints, look for mats with good density or consider a slightly thicker lightweight option.
Q: How do I clean a lightweight yoga mat?
A: Most lightweight mats can be cleaned by wiping them down with a damp cloth and mild soap. Always check the manufacturer’s instructions.
Q: Can I use a lightweight mat for hot yoga?
A: Some lightweight mats offer good grip, even when wet. Look for mats specifically designed for hot yoga or those with absorbent surfaces like microfiber.
Q: Is TPE a good material for a lightweight yoga mat?
A: Yes, TPE is a great choice. It’s lightweight, offers good grip, and is often eco-friendly and latex-free.
Q: How do I test the grip of a mat before buying?
A: You can try sliding your hand across the mat’s surface. If it feels slippery, it might not have good grip. Some stores allow you to try this.
Q: What if I have sensitive skin and allergies?
A: Look for mats made from natural rubber (if you’re not allergic to latex) or TPE. These materials are often hypoallergenic and free from harsh chemicals.
Q: Can I fold a lightweight yoga mat?
A: Yes, most lightweight yoga mats are designed to be folded or rolled up easily for transport and storage. They are usually flexible enough for this.
